云服务器解析:定义、优势与应用场景详解
2025.09.09 10:31浏览量:0简介:本文详细解析云服务器的定义、核心优势、技术架构及典型应用场景,帮助开发者和企业用户全面理解云计算时代的基础设施服务。
云服务器解析:定义、优势与应用场景详解
一、云服务器的本质定义
云服务器(Cloud Server)是基于云计算技术构建的虚拟化计算服务,它通过将物理服务器集群的资源池化,按需向用户分配虚拟化计算单元。与传统物理服务器相比,云服务器具有三个本质特征:
- 资源虚拟化:通过Hypervisor(如KVM、Xen)将CPU、内存、存储等硬件资源抽象为可动态分配的虚拟资源
- 弹性伸缩:支持分钟级扩容CPU/内存资源,存储可在线扩展(如AWS EC2支持实例类型实时变更)
- 分布式架构:采用软件定义网络(SDN)和分布式存储(如Ceph),确保服务高可用
典型代码示例(AWS CLI创建云服务器):
aws ec2 run-instances \
--image-id ami-0abcdef1234567890 \
--instance-type t3.large \
--key-name my-key-pair
二、云服务的核心优势
2.1 成本效益革命
- 按量付费模型:阿里云ECS支持秒级计费,相比传统IDC托管节省30-70%成本
- 零硬件投入:无需采购服务器设备,CAPEX转为OPEX
- 闲置资源回收:AWS Lambda等无服务器架构实现毫秒级计费
2.2 运维效率提升
- 自动化部署:通过Terraform可实现基础设施即代码(IaC):
resource "alicloud_instance" "web" {
instance_type = "ecs.n4.large"
image_id = "ubuntu_18_04_64_20G_alibase_20190624.vhd"
}
- 集中监控:集成Prometheus+Grafana实现多实例统一监控
- 故障自愈:华为云支持自动触发快照恢复(RPO<15分钟)
三、核心技术架构
3.1 虚拟化层
- 计算虚拟化:KVM通过QEMU实现硬件指令翻译,性能损耗<5%
- 网络虚拟化:OVS(Open vSwitch)支持VxLAN隧道封装
- 存储虚拟化:阿里云采用盘古分布式文件系统,单集群支持EB级存储
3.2 资源调度系统
- 智能负载均衡:Google Borg系统可实现跨数据中心的任务调度
- 资源超卖技术:腾讯云CVM通过内存气球(Memory Ballooning)提升资源利用率
- 冷热迁移:VMware vMotion支持运行中虚拟机无感迁移
四、典型应用场景
4.1 Web应用托管
- 弹性扩展方案:
- 基准负载:2核4G云服务器×2
- 流量高峰:自动扩展至8核16G×10(需配置HPA策略)
- 全球加速:结合CDN(如Cloudflare)实现毫秒级响应
4.2 大数据处理
- Hadoop集群部署:AWS EMR可在5分钟内创建100节点集群
- 临时计算资源:Azure Batch支持自动释放计算节点
4.3 企业级服务
- 混合云架构:通过VPN/专线连接本地IDC与云上资源
- 金融级安全:华为云金融专区满足等保三级要求
五、选型决策框架
5.1 性能评估矩阵
指标 | 物理服务器 | 云服务器 |
---|---|---|
单核性能 | ★★★★☆ | ★★★☆☆ |
网络带宽 | 1-10Gbps | 1-5Gbps(可聚合) |
存储IOPS | 本地SSD: 10万+ | 云盘: 5万+ |
5.2 成本对比模型
def calculate_TCO(physical_cost, cloud_cost):
# 物理服务器成本含3年硬件折旧+运维人力
# 云服务器按3年预留实例费用计算
return break_even_point
六、安全合规要点
- 数据加密:AWS KMS支持BYOK(自带密钥)模式
- 网络隔离:Azure NSG实现五元组访问控制
- 审计合规:阿里云ActionTrail记录所有API调用
七、未来演进方向
- Serverless化:AWS Lambda已支持10ms级冷启动
- 边缘计算:腾讯云ECM将算力下沉至区县层级
- 量子安全:Google Cloud已部署抗量子计算加密算法
通过本文的系统性解析,开发者可建立起对云服务器技术栈的立体认知,在实际业务中做出更科学的架构决策。建议从测试环境开始,逐步验证云服务与业务场景的适配度。
发表评论
登录后可评论,请前往 登录 或 注册